Waymark keeps a manuscript's history in the manuscript
Waymark is an editorial platform for scholarly journals that records a paper's status, assignments, correspondence, consultations, and reversals in a visible history.
Field notes
The platform keeps workflow history attached to each manuscript rather than reconstructing it from reports and forwarded email. Its described record includes assignments, invitations, reversals, correspondence, consultations, and event timelines, with role-specific authorization for authors, staff, and editors. The site preserves familiar journal-office structures such as QC, awaiting assignment, under review, and awaiting decision. A linked demo uses sample manuscripts and is presented without a login requirement.
